#901240 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#901240 is composed of 56.5% red, 7.1% green and 25.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 87.5% magenta, 55.6% yellow and 43.5% black. It has a hue angle of 338.1 degrees, a saturation of 77.8% and a lightness of 31.8%. #901240 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ff2480 with #210000. Closest websafe color is: #990033.

#901240 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#901240 has RGB values of R:144, G:18, B:64 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.88, Y:0.56, K:0.44. Its decimal value is 9441856.
